Using the expanded accounting​ equation, solve for the missing amount. Assets $85,410 Liabilities 1,760 Common Stock ? Dividends 16,750 Revenues 50,265 Expenses 24,675 Begin by selecting the formula for the expanded accounting equation. Then enter the amounts to solve for the missing amount. ▼ = + - + -

Respuesta :

Answer: Common stock = $74810

Explanation:

The expanded  Accounting Equation is an accounting equation that places more emphasise on the on the owners equity amount by showing separately how each transaction affects owners equity amount.

Assets= liabilities + Capital+ revenue - expenses - dividends

85410 = 1760 + common stock + 50265 - 24675 - 16750

Common stock = 24675 + 16750 - 50265 - 1760 + 85410

Common stock = $74810
